A damaged, leaking roof is one of the most feared house repairs since discovering and remedying a leak isn’t generally straightforward.

Discolored or drooping sheetrock, flaking paint, or an apparent drip are all signs of a roof leak. However, even a minor undiscovered leak can trigger damaged insulation, mildew advancement, and decomposed wood structure. A leak can also move and spread from the original damaged region to another part of your residential or commercial property.

The majority of roof leakages in Ardsley On Hudson, New York are triggered by reasonably typical situations that harm your roof.

  • Your roof will never ever have a bad day, yet aging is inescapable. All roofing materials are prone to harsh weather conditions such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, heats, and intense summer season sun, which might eventually cause early aging, splitting, and curling of the shingles.
  • Brick chimneys appear to be strong, but the mortar that holds the bricks together, in addition to the flashing and chimney crown, can be easily destroyed. Water may enter the attic through fractures, deterioration, and punctures.
  • A leak can be readily caused by missing or broken shingles. Specific shingle replacement is typically not a significant concern, but failing to get it fixed may result in more damaged shingles and more pricey repairs.
  • The vents on your roof system consist of exposed fasteners that will fracture, deteriorate, and age in time. This is a little repair, however it is a common source of leaks due to the fact that many vents do not last the life of the roof.
  • The pipes boot slips over a pipe to safeguard the pipe’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be damaged, fracture, and stop working. The repair isn’t especially hard, although damage can be easily neglected.
  • Storm damage, strong winds, and hail may all trigger big and small holes. Some holes are evident, but others might go unnoticed for many years until an examination reveals them. Water can go into through even small holes caused by lost roofing nails, the elimination of an antenna or meal installing bracket, or impact-related cracks in roofing products.
  • A complex, convoluted roofline might be rather appealing, but it is also harder to waterproof. Every joint, valley, and slope must be marked.
  • Roof products struggle to stand up to freeze-thaw cycles, as well as ice and snow. Water may sneak into microscopic areas in between and under shingles when snow accumulates,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the crack as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can likewise trigger flexing and sagging of the flashing and plywood structure.
  • Gutters may present problems if they are not cleaned and fixed on a routine basis. Rainwater can back up behind a obstruction and penetrate through the shingles, harming the wood below. Standing water can also trigger damage to older gutters.
  • Skylights, like chimneys and pipe vents, have some of the very same problems. Aside from possible fl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ights might dry up and fracture; at this moment, the skylight needs to be replaced.
  • Moisture can develop in your attic as a result of ventilation problems, and this can imitate a roof leak. In order to adequately evacuate warm air and moisture from your attic location, your roof must have sufficient intake and exhaust ventilation. This can result in wood rot, mold, and damaged insulation, and it has the prospective to be a really expensive repair.

The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.
